Absolutely, but the reason it contained the KDE packages, was because
KDE was the default desktop.  If the default desktop is something else,
the ISO should be changed to include those packages instead.

I do not remember the details any more, but suspect debian-edu/tasks.ctl
is the file controlling which packages go into the large ISO.
